Creating Strong Passwords

Creating strong passwords is essential for safeguarding online casino accounts from unapproved access. A strong password should be at least 12 characters long and contain a mix of capital and lowercase letters, numbers, and unique symbols.

It is advisable to avoid using easily guessed information, such as names, birthdays, or frequent words. Password managers can be extremely useful, as they generate and store complex passwords securely.

Additionally, users should create unique passwords for each account to prevent a single breach from compromising multiple platforms. Periodically updating passwords adds an extra layer of security.

  • Regularly Monitoring Account Activity

    Vigilance is crucial in safeguarding online accounts, making regular monitoring of account activity a vital practice. Users should routinely check their account statements and transaction histories to identify any unauthorized activity quickly.

    They must be vigilant against unexpected changes, such as unfamiliar deposits or withdrawals, as these could signal potential fraud. Setting up alerts for specific account activities can further enhance monitoring efforts, providing instant notifications of any suspicious behavior.

    Additionally, users are encouraged to review login access logs, which can reveal unusual access patterns. Engaging in this proactive approach not only aids in early detection of fraud but also strengthens overall account security, helping to preserve funds and personal information.

    Regular vigilance is crucial in today’s digital landscape.

  • Using Secure Internet Connections

    A safe internet connection is crucial for safeguarding against casino login fraud and other digital risks. Individuals should focus on using private, secured Wi-Fi networks instead of open connections, which can be quickly intercepted by hackers.

    Use of a Virtual Private Network (VPN) provides an extra layer of encryption, safeguarding confidential data during online activities. It is equally important to verify that networks are protected with robust passwords and modern security protocols.

    Consistently checking for firmware updates on routers can also boost security. By fostering a habit of connecting only through reliable sources, users significantly reduce their vulnerability to potential fraud, thereby establishing a protected online gambling experience.

    What Should I Do if I Think My Account Is Compromised?

    If an individual suspects their account is compromised, they should promptly change their password and activate two-factor authentication for added security.

    It’s also recommended to check recent account activity for any unapproved transactions. Notifying the issue to customer support can assist resolve potential vulnerabilities.

    Additionally, reviewing bank statements and credit reports is essential to identify any abnormal activity.

    Implementing these steps quickly can lessen the risk of additional unapproved access.

    Are There Certain Signs Suggesting a Rogue Casino Site?

    There are certain signs that can show a rogue casino site.

    Questionably low payout rates or vague withdrawal policies often raise red flags.

    The presence of many negative reviews on unaffiliated forums can also indicate trustworthiness issues.

    Additionally, a lack of adequate licensing information or contact details should be alarming.

    Finally, badly designed websites that appear unprofessional or contain excessive pop-up ads may signal a site that cannot be trusted.

    What Actions Can Casinos Take Against Fraudulent Login Attempts?

    Casinos can implement several actions to combat fraudulent login attempts. They may use multi-factor authentication to boost security, monitor login patterns for unusual activity, and utilize advanced algorithms to detect and block potential threats.

    Regular security audits and user education about maintaining strong passwords are also crucial. Furthermore, casinos might work together with cybersecurity firms to stay in advance of emerging fraud techniques, ensuring a more secure environment for their players.
